Vasectomy reversal...?

My partner and I want to start a family at some point however he had had a vasectomy ..... I'm just wondering if the reversal success rate is high or if anyone has had it done

    Forget about reversals. It's not worth it. The success rate is low, there's a lot of false publicity of doctors eager to do the operation on you and promising instant pregnancies... Especially if the vasectomy is already a bit older, e.g. 10 years or more, the success rates are very low. Much better, and easier, is the 'sperm aspiration' method, here a doctor removes sperm cells directly from his testicles with a long needle, this sperm can be used for ICSI / IVF. Depending on your medical coverage you might have some of these cycles paid for, and at most need to pay for the aspiration treatment only, which will be in the end much cheaper and has a much higher success rate. Additional advantage, your hubby does not need another vasectomy after the pregnancy, you can repeat the aspiration process again for another child of wished for.
